Hanoi considers spending money and supporting funding for people to go to the Autumn Fair

The Hanoi People's Committee is considering supporting travel costs to serve people visiting the 2025 Autumn Fair.

Reporting to Deputy Prime Minister Bui Thanh Son - Head of the Steering Committee for the 2025 Autumn Fair and Minister of Industry and Trade Nguyen Hong Dien - Deputy Head of the Steering Committee at the inspection, inspection of the progress of the implementation and construction of the fair on the afternoon of October 19, Mr. Vo Nguyen Phong - Director of the Hanoi Department of Industry and Trade said that immediately after receiving instructions from the Steering Committee for the 2025 Autumn Fair, on October 14, Hanoi City held a meeting and assigned tasks to units on participating in the fair, focusing on the following tasks:

First, regarding funding: up to now (afternoon of October 19), Hanoi City has allocated full funding for units to deploy and construct booths according to the city's assigned tasks.

Second, the City has received the site and organized the construction of the space previously assigned by the Autumn Fair Steering Committee.

"Hanoi City is committed to implementing well the tasks assigned by the Government as well as the Ministry of Industry and Trade within the framework of the Autumn Fair; ensuring that by October 23, the construction work will be basically completed, and on October 24, the site will be completed for booths to arrange and display goods" - the Director of the Hanoi Department of Industry and Trade committed.

Third, related to health. Currently, the Hanoi Department of Health has developed a plan to ensure this work, assigning the Deputy Director of the Hanoi Department of Health to directly implement the contents, ensuring the best health work as well as ensuring food hygiene and safety during the fair.

Fourth, regarding Market Management, the Department of Industry and Trade also assigned the Hanoi Market Management Department to perform the tasks assigned by the Steering Committee for the 2025 Autumn Fair; arrange staff to control the market, ensure the quality of goods brought to the fair is the best, best quality products, and suitable prices.

Fifth, related to means of transport. In addition to the two bus routes that have been deployed, Hanoi City has assigned the Department of Construction to arrange 6 more transport routes from 4 directions East - West - South - North to the Vietnam Exhibition Center with a frequency of 15 minutes/trip, ensuring the best response to the needs of people and visitors coming to VEC.

Notably, Hanoi City is also considering partially supporting funding, creating favorable conditions for people to come to the Vietnam Exhibition Center and participate in the 2025 Autumn Fair.

The 2025 Autumn Fair is a national trade promotion event chaired by the Ministry of Industry and Trade, in coordination with ministries, branches and the Hanoi People's Committee. Hanoi will organize from October 25 to November 4, 2025 at the Vietnam National Exhibition Center (VEC), Dong Anh, Hanoi.

With a scale of over 130,000m2 on display, 3,000 booths and 2,500 businesses, the Fair is expected to welcome about 500,000 visitors per day, considered the "6th biggest super fair" including: Largest scale, most modern space, richest products, highest quality, most attractive activities and best incentives.

In parallel with the exhibition activities, a series of unique cultural and artistic events will take place throughout, especially the music night with the participation of My Tam, Phuong My Chi and many famous artists, promising to bring a brilliant and colorful atmosphere to Hanoi in the fall.
